Is NONSTOP TRUCKING INC safe to work with?

Is NONSTOP TRUCKING INC safe to load? NONSTOP TRUCKING INC (USDOT 2943643, MC-996090) is an active leasing/lessor-pool motor carrier based in SAN BERNARDINO, CA, operating 55 power units and 55 drivers. Operating authority has been active 9 years (past the 24-month broker-confidence threshold). Across 362 roadside inspections, its vehicle out-of-service rate is 27.2% (above the 22.26% national average), with 10 reportable crashes in the last 24 months. FMCSA rates it Satisfactory. Vektor rates it review before loading (75/100), with the leading concern: driver out-of-service rate well above average. Source: FMCSA SAFER/MCMIS, last updated 2026-06-30.
